Gunnector serves as a fun shortcut between two sections of the Gunny Loop. It cuts off to the left about half way up the first climb on the Gunny Loop and drops down into a fun ravine with banked corners and rock jumps and features before climbing back up to meet the Gunny Loop after the "stopper" section and just before the "Gunny Gets Loose" section of the Gunny Loop. A fun trail when conditions are dry, but if there is any chance of mud, it can be hell. The bentonite clay will destroy your ride, your bike, and any semblance of fun.

Access Info

The Gunnector turns left and downhill about midway up the initial climb of the Gunny Loop. This is how it is primarily ridden. It can also be ridden from the other end, but that would mean missing all the fun on the Gunny Loops and most of the fun on the Gunnector.

        Frequently Asked Questions About Gunnector

        Where is Gunnector located?
        Gunnector is located in Lunch Loops, Grand Junction, Colorado, United States. It is part of the Lunch Loops trail network. The trailhead is located at coordinates 39.02578, -108.59679.
        How hard is Gunnector?
        Gunnector is rated as Blue difficulty. The physical rating is Moderate. The average grade is 2.589%. The climb difficulty is rated Blue.
        What is the elevation gain for Gunnector?
        Gunnector has 294 ft of elevation gain. The trail has 162 ft of elevation descent. The elevation ranges from 5,176 ft to 5,425 ft.
        Is Gunnector a point to point trail?
        Gunnector is not a point to point trail. The direction is Downhill Primary. The trail type is singletrack.
